Rockingham vs Aberdeen
Side-by-side comparison
How does Rockingham, NC compare to Aberdeen, NC? Rockingham has a population of 9,094 with a median household income of $36,695, while Aberdeen has 8,969 residents and a median income of $72,955.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Rockingham, NC | Aberdeen, NC |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 9,094 | 8,969 | +1.4% |
| Median Age | 35.9 | 36.1 | -0.6% |
| Foreign Born % | 2.5% | 4.9% | -49.0% |
| Metric | Rockingham | Aberdeen |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$36,695 | $72,955 | -49.7% |
| Unemployment | 9.1% | 3.2% | +184.4% |
| Poverty Rate | 33.8% | 10.3% | +228.2% |
| Bachelor's+ | 19.4% | 36% | -46.1% |
| Metric | Rockingham | Aberdeen |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$133,900 | $287,200 | -53.4% |
| Median Rent | $717/mo | $1151/mo | -37.7% |
| Housing Units | 4,414 | 4,207 | +4.9% |
